Setting Realistic Goals

Before embarking on your weight loss journey, it’s important to set realistic goals. Instead of aiming to lose a large amount of weight in a short period of time, focus on making small, sustainable changes that will lead to long-term success. Set specific, measurable goals such as losing 1-2 pounds per week or exercising for 30 minutes a day.

Creating a Balanced Diet

Achieving weight loss is 80% diet and 20% exercise, so it’s important to focus on what you’re eating. Aim to create a balanced diet that includes a variety of f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and whole grains. Avoid processed foods, sugary drinks, and excessive amounts of fat and sugar.

Meal Planning

One of the best ways to ensure you’re eating healthy is to plan your meals in advance. Take some time each week to create a meal plan that includes nutritious and delicious meals. This will not only help you stay on track with your weight loss goals but also save you time and money.

Portion Control

Portion control is key to weight loss success. Be mindful of how much you’re eating and try to avoid eating large portions, especially when dining out. Use smaller plates, measure your food, and pay attention to your hunger cues to prevent overeating.

Exercise Regularly

In addition to a healthy diet, regular exercise is essential for weight loss. Aim to incorporate a mix of cardio, strength training, and flexibility exercises into your routine. Find activities that you enjoy and make them a regular part of your day.

Cardio

Cardio exercises such as running, cycling, and swimming are great for burning calories and improving your cardiovascular health. Aim to do at least 30 minutes of cardio most days of the week to see results.

Strength Training

Strength training is important for building muscle and boosting your metabolism. Incorporate exercises such as squats, lunges, and push-ups into your routine to build strength and tone your body.

Stay Hydrated

Drinking enough water is crucial for weight loss. Water helps to flush out toxins, improve digestion, and keep you feeling full. Aim to drink at least 8-10 glasses of water per day, and more if you’re exercising or in hot weather.

Get Adequate Sleep

Sleep plays a crucial role in weight loss and overall health. Lack of sleep can disrupt your metabolism, increase cravings for unhealthy foods, and lead to weight gain. Aim to get 7-9 hours of quality sleep each night to support your weight loss goals.

Manage Stress

Stress can sabotage your weight loss efforts by triggering emotional eating and disrupting your hormones. Find healthy ways to manage stress such as meditation, yoga, exercise, or spending time with loved ones. Prioritize self-care to support your weight loss journey.

Track Your Progress

Tracking your progress is essential for staying motivated and on track with your weight loss goals. Keep a food journal, track your workouts, take measurements, and weigh yourself regularly to see how far you’ve come. Celebrate your successes and learn from any setbacks to continue moving forward.

Stay Consistent

Consistency is key to weight loss success. Stay committed to your goals, even when the going gets tough. Remember that progress takes time, and small changes add up over time. Stay focused, stay motivated, and keep pushing yourself to reach your full potential.
